## 3.2.0 — Setting renamed

The Coppervend restock planner's old REFILL_API_TOKEN setting is gone. It was ambiguous once we added the depot-sync service, so it's now scoped per service. Migration is manual: delete the old entry from planner.env, then add the new depot-sync credential line directly beneath the PLANNER_REGION setting:

sealed setting: LEDGER_TOKEN20=6148d35bbb480b0ab79e

Subject: Key rotation for PartitionerSvc

Hi, welcome aboard. As part of our quarterly rotation, the key for PartitionerSvc — the service that manages monthly table partitioning on the Kestrelwood warehouse — has been rotated. Old keys stop working Friday. Update your local config before then. The new key is included below.

gateway credential: qvz23-XSZTNBjrucz4Q49XMT1TuVw

MergeHerd wiki — env vars for the dedupe service. The matcher compares customer records across the Bramblewick and Tornquist datasets, so it needs read access to both. Most settings have sane defaults; the one you actually have to set is the database credential, which belongs on the very next line of the env file.

vault entry, yagep-yagef: COURIER_KEY13=8965fb29ff62d

**Handover — Fernwick WS reconnect bug.** Clients drop after ~14 min idle; reconnect loop sometimes double-subscribes channels. Repro: kill the gateway pod, watch client logs. Suspect the backoff timer isn't cancelled on successful reconnect. Partial fix on branch ws-reconnect-guard; needs a test for the double-subscribe case. Don't merge without that test. Escalations and final review go to the engineer who owns this area.

signatory, fahag-bawep: Weneth Belwyn Kasath Ulaeth